weaver_trunk_cli/pc4mobx/hrm/apis/card.js

37 lines
1.3 KiB
JavaScript

import {
WeaTools
} from 'ecCom'
export const isAdmin = params => {
return WeaTools.callApi('/api/hrm/resource/isAdmin', 'GET', params);
}
export const getResourceBaseTitle = params => {
return WeaTools.callApi('/api/hrm/resource/getResourceBaseTitle', 'GET', params);
}
export const getHrmResourceTab4Formal = params => {
return WeaTools.callApi('/api/hrm/resource4formal/getHrmResourceTab', 'GET', params);
}
export const getHrmResourceTab = params => {
return WeaTools.callApi('/api/hrm/resource/getHrmResourceTab', 'GET', params);
}
export const getResourceCard = params => {
return WeaTools.callApi('/api/hrm/resource/getResourceCard', 'GET', params);
}
export const editResource = params => {
return WeaTools.callApi('/api/hrm/resource/editResource', 'POST', params);
}
export const saveRemark = (params = {}) => WeaTools.callApi('/api/hrm/resource4formal/saveRemark', 'POST', params)
export const saveTag = (params = {}) => WeaTools.callApi('/api/hrm/resource4formal/saveTag', 'POST', params)
export const delTag = (params = {}) => WeaTools.callApi('/api/hrm/resource4formal/delTag', 'POST', params)
export const uploadPortrailAuth = (params = {}) => WeaTools.callApi('/api/hrm/usericon/getHasRight', 'GET', params)
export const saveUserIcon = (params = {}) => WeaTools.callApi('/api/hrm/usericon/saveUserIcon', 'POST', params)